How To Receive The Money In Cash: 

Receiving money in cash is simple. Three steps are required.

  • The first step is for you to ensure that you have any government-issued ID card such as Voters card, National ID, Driver’s License, etc.
  • Ask the person that sent you the Money for a tracking number (MTCN).  When the person sends you the money, he/she will get a receipt and each receipt includes a unique tracking number (MTCN), which is a 10-digit number.
  • Check out the list of agent location and go to anyone closer to you. Click on this link choose any country (E.g Nigeria) and then click go to get a list of all agent locations.
  • You will then go there and receive your money.

Receive In Your Bank Account:

The money comes to your bank account directly and you will have to withdraw it normal.

On a prepaid card: 

Load your money transfer onto your Western Union Prepaid Card by calling the number on the back of your card or logging into your card account.

How to Receive Western Union Money Transfers via Quickteller

(GTBank, StanbicIBTC or Wema Bank)

  1. Log on to Quickteller.com
  2. Click the on the Send and Receive Money tile
  3. Click the Western Union tile
  4. Select your bank, either GTBank, StanbicIBTC or Wema bank
  5. Under “Choose currency” select “Naira”
  6. Click “Receive money now” and the Western Union ”“ Receive Money data page opens
  7. Now carefully enter the following details:
  8. The MTCN (Money Transfer Control Number) as provided by the sender
  9. Sender’s Country
  10. Receiving account number i.e. your bank account number where you wish to receive the funds
  11. Receiving account type i.e. either current or savings
  12. Expected Amount in Naira as provided by the sender
  13. Under Receiving Currency leave the name of the bank and Naira as default.
  14. First Name (Receiving Account) which is your account first name as it appears at your bank
  15. Surname (Receiving Account) which is your account surname as it appears at your bank
  16. Mobile Number ”“ your mobile number
  17. Answer to test question as provided by the sender
  18. Click “Continue”
  19. Confirm the details provided.
